Health Effects of Fatty Liver
Non-alcoholic Fatty Liver by itself doesn’t have a lot of health effects. In fact, many people have fatty liver for years without even knowing about it. The problem starts with its implications if it’s not treated.
If not treated, fatty liver could have severe complications, and develop into a more serious disease, such as Acute Fatty Liver, Hepatitis, Cirrhosis, and others liver diseases.
Effect of Fatty Liver that change your life-style
Food & Drinks
The most obvious effect fatty liver has, is that you pretty much immediately change your eating habits.
Many used to eat and drink whatever that want because they felt it doesn’t hurt anything. After knowing that the food you eat is a major factor in fatty liver development, you immendialy start to be aware of the different food types, and eat healthier food.
There is no way running from it. If you want to cure a fatty liver, changing your eating habits is a must have step, and this is one of the biggest effects of fatty liver.
Exercise
About the same effect as food. Physical activity is very important when treating a fatty liver. You might not be used to do any exercise, but physical activity is a crucial part of fatty liver treatment. A effect on your life is that you actually need to make up free time at least 3 times a week for your exercise.
